Two French documentary filmmakers and their Togolese fixer have been jailed in Togo following more than three weeks in custody in the West African nation, according to an advocacy group that announced the detention on Thursday. The individuals are facing alleged immigration violations.
The detentions occur amid strained relations between the Togolese government and French media.
